Proposal to Direct Part of CT Meals Tax Money to Municipalities Could Generate More than $1 Million for West Hartford - We-Ha

West Hartford Mayor Shari Cantor and state Sen. Derek Slap testified last week about the meals surcharge – which is already imposed on top of Connecticut’s base 6.35% sales tax but currently flows entirely to the state.
